Comprehending Cataract Surgery Refine
Discovering the actions involved in cataract surgical treatment can assist reduce any type of anxiety or unpredictability you may have concerning the treatment. Cataract surgical procedure is a common and very effective procedure that entails removing the over cast lens in your eye and changing it with a clear fabricated lens.
Before the surgical procedure, your eye will certainly be numbed with eye declines or an injection to guarantee you don't really feel any pain during the procedure. The specialist will make a tiny laceration in your eye to access the cataract and break it up using ultrasound waves prior to thoroughly removing it.
Once the cataract is gotten rid of, the synthetic lens will be placed in its location. The whole surgical procedure typically takes about 15-30 minutes per eye and is generally done one eye each time.
After the surgical treatment, you might experience some moderate pain or obscured vision, yet this is regular and ought to enhance as your eye heals.

Post-Operative Treatment Tips
After cataract surgery, supplying appropriate post-operative treatment is crucial for your enjoyed one's recuperation. Ensure they use the safety guard over their eye as instructed by the physician. Help them administer suggested eye decreases and drugs in a timely manner to prevent infection and help healing.
Encourage your enjoyed one to stay clear of touching or massaging their eyes, as this can cause problems. Aid them in following any constraints on bending, lifting heavy objects, or joining difficult activities to stop strain on the eyes. Ensure they go to all follow-up appointments with the eye medical professional for monitoring development.
Maintain the eye location clean and completely dry, preventing water or soap directly in the eyes. Encourage your loved one to wear sunglasses to secure their eyes from brilliant light and glare throughout the healing process. Be patient and supportive as they recuperate, using support with everyday jobs as required.
